
“With thanks to the Women’s Society of Presentation-Sacred Heart Parish, just in time for the penitential season of Lent, which begins on March 5, we are pleased to announce that a Ladies’ Morning of Recollection will be held on Saturday, March 8 from 9 a.m. to 12 noon at Sacred Heart Church, 1055 Broadway at Esopus, New York,” announced Father Arthur F. Rojas, pastor.
The retreat master will be Father Marc K. Oliver, who is known on both sides of the Hudson River for his Bible encounter sessions and other events of recollection. Open to all women of good will, whether Catholic or not, the event will begin with Mass at 9 a.m., a conference by Father Oliver on Lent aimed at women, fellowship, and adoration and benediction with the Blessed Sacrament.

Presentation-Sacred Heart Parish serves the Town of Esopus through Presentation Church at Port Ewen and Sacred Heart Church at Esopus. Presentation Church also happens to serve as the site of the National Shrine of Our Lady of the Hudson.
